The Accelerator | New York City (ZED CAVE)

A large-scale climate experience inside a 4-wall CAVE built with ZED depth tracking and Unreal Engine 5. Designed for fast visitor turnover, live diagnostics, and stable continuous operation in a public space.

The Accelerator expands the Knoxville concept into a high-capacity New York venue.
Visitors step into a mirrored CAVE that reacts instantly to movement... Part science exhibit, part cinematic theatre.

Experience

The space responds to natural human gestures, allowing visitors to shape abstract energy flows and stabilize a collapsing digital environment. The result is part performance, part reflection; a shared, living system driven by human motion.

Highlights

  • Multi-user motion capture using ZED stereo depth arrays
  • Precision calibration for 360° projection alignment
  • Optimized throughput for dense museum traffic
  • Resilient watchdog and auto-heal routines for zero downtime
  • Integrated operator UI for live metrics and quick resets

Developed with Local Projects for a New York City venue, continuing the series of climate-driven interactive experiences that began with Save The Future.
